Central to this comeback has been the performance of several key players. Pitcher Luis Castillo has emerged as a standout, boasting an impressive ERA of 2.85 over his last five starts, while third baseman Eugenio Suárez has been a powerhouse at the plate, hitting .300 with 10 home runs in the last month alone. Their contributions have been crucial, but the return of outfielder Nick Senzel from injury has also provided a significant boost. Senzel’s speed and defensive skills have re-energized the team, and he has quickly become a fan favorite once again.
The Reds’ rookie class has also made a notable impact this season. Hunter Greene, a promising young pitcher, has quickly established himself as a force on the mound, striking out over 30 batters in just 25 innings. His electrifying fastball and determination have not only impressed fans but have also instilled confidence in the team’s pitching rotation. Furthermore, infielder Matt McLain has contributed significantly with a batting average of .290, showcasing his potential as a future star in the league.
Strategically, the Reds’ coaching staff has made several key decisions that have led to improved performance. Manager David Bell has adjusted the batting order to maximize offensive output, placing more emphasis on situational hitting. Additionally, the team has adopted a more aggressive approach on the base paths, leading to an increase in stolen bases and scoring opportunities. These adjustments have paid off, as the Reds have scored an average of 5.6 runs per game during their recent hot streak.
